Обучение веб-разработке

Какие начальные знания нужны для разработки сайтов?

Поисковики выдадут массу ответов на этот вопрос. Сам начинал именно с запроса в яндексе. И ничего серьезного не планировал. Было просто любопытно, как делать сайты. Короткий ответ: HTML, CSS, JavaScript, PHP, MySQL.

Сейчас пока не являюсь специалистом веб-разработки. Но начал получать за это зарплату. А значит формально стал профессионалом. Самому интересно как это получилось. HTML

Начинал с простейших вещей. Выкладывал статьи на городском портале. Хотелось чуть-чуть приукрасить текст. Изменить цвет. Сделать красивую табличку (турнирную, по футболу). Так освоил HTML.

css logoПо-правильному, следом стоит изучать CSS. Что мной было проигнорировано. Лень. И не было острой необходимости. Если заниматься не созданием целого сайта «от и до», а дописками, приписками и переписками, то можно обойтись. Но это не правильно. Советую читать Эрика А. Мейера «CSS. Подробное руководство.». В 1-й главе он описывает всю прелесть CSS.

php mysql logoПозже у меня появилось желание автоматизировать ручной подсчет в интернете. Так появился мой первый сайт спидвейных прогнозов. Для этого пришлось обучиться PHP.

По-хорошему, в это же время надо заниматься и MySQL. Но просматривал его постольку, поскольку возникала необходимость. В основном обращался к справочнику.

logo javascriptJavaScript у меня тоже выпал из поля зрения. В идеале его стоит осваивать после HTML и CSS. С его помощью можно улучшить оформление и динамику сайта. Можно добавлять движущиеся объекты. Часы, таймер. Можно загружать определенную часть странички без перезагрузки всего окна браузера. Если страница очень объемная и долго загружается, то быстрое изменение только части сайта с помощью JavaScript привлекает пользователей (точнее обратное их отталкивает).

Далее, думаю, идут фреймворки и CMS. По предыдущим моим сообщениям понятно, что сейчас ковыряю WordPress. Но это, по-моему, следующий этап обучения. Для него нужны вышеизложенные азы. В которых стараюсь ликвидировать пробелы.

Вот, как-то так.

——————-

Дополнения в тему.

htmlweb.ru, Web-технологии: HTML, DHTML, JavaScript, PHP, MySQL, XML+XLST, Ajax

xiper.net, Основы и секреты веб-разработки — частенько из поиска попадаю на статьи этого сайта и нахожу решения своих вопросов

Запись опубликована в рубрике веб-софт с метками , , . Добавьте в закладки постоянную ссылку.

Добавить комментарий

Ваш e-mail не будет опубликован. Обязательные поля помечены *